Abstract

The utility model relates to the technical field of fruit industry pest killing, and discloses an automatic pest killing device which comprises a base, wherein a connecting cylinder is fixedly connected to the top of the base, a connecting ring is sleeved on the connecting cylinder, the connecting ring is connected with the connecting cylinder through a fixing assembly, a fixing ring is fixedly connected to the side wall of the connecting ring through a connecting rod, and a supporting cylinder is fixedly connected to the top of the fixing ring through a plurality of supporting columns; in the large-scale planting of the pomegranates, the fixed cylinder is driven to move downwards through the air cylinder, so that pests can be fully contacted with the electric screen plate to kill the pests, the utilization rate of the electric screen plate is improved, the pests on the electric screen plate can be scraped through the scraping plate after the pests are killed, the need of manual cleaning is avoided, meanwhile, the whole structure is simpler, the use is very convenient, the practicability of the device is improved, and the whole device can be driven to move through the universal wheels.

Technical Field
The utility model relates to the technical field of fruit pest trapping and killing, in particular to an automatic pest trapping and killing device.
Background
In the agricultural field, especially in commercial crops, such as large-scale cultivation of pomegranates, insect attack often occurs, which affects economic benefits, results in reduced yields and even in the failure of the crop, and pest control operations are required to improve the ecological environment.
In the use process of large-scale planting of the pomegranates, the existing pest trap has the condition that the pests escape frequently, dead angles are easy to generate, the trapping effect is relatively general, after trapping is finished, most of pest bodies can remain in the device, operators are often required to clean and maintain regularly, the operation is frequent and troublesome, and the practicability of the device is reduced.
Accordingly, there is a need to provide an automatic pest trap that solves the above-mentioned technical problems.

Detailed Description
The present utility model will be further described with reference to the drawings in the embodiments of the present utility model.
Referring to fig. 1-6, in the embodiment of the utility model, an automatic pest killing device comprises a base 1, wherein a connecting cylinder 2 is fixedly connected to the top of the base 1, a connecting ring 3 is sleeved on the connecting cylinder 2, the connecting ring 3 is connected with the connecting cylinder 2 through a fixing component, the side wall of the connecting ring 3 is fixedly connected with a fixing ring 5 through a connecting rod 4, the top of the fixing ring 5 is fixedly connected with a supporting cylinder 7 through a plurality of supporting columns 6, the top of the supporting cylinder 7 is fixedly provided with a cylinder 8, the output end of the cylinder 8 penetrates through the supporting cylinder 7, the output end of the cylinder 8 is fixedly connected with a fixing cylinder 11, the fixing cylinder 11 is in sliding fit with the inner side wall of the fixing ring 5, the bottom of the supporting cylinder 7 is fixedly connected with a trapping lamp 10, the bottom of the fixing ring 5 is fixedly communicated with a fixing box 9, the inner wall of the top of the fixing box 9 is provided with two first sliding grooves, the first sliding groove is internally and slidably provided with a first sliding block 14, the bottom of the first sliding block 14 is fixedly provided with an electric screen plate 16, the electric screen plate 16 is in sliding connection with the inner side wall of the fixed box 9, the fixed box 9 is provided with a first driving mechanism, the first driving mechanism is in transmission connection with the first sliding block 14, the inner wall of one side of the fixed box 9 is provided with a second sliding groove, the second sliding groove is internally and slidably provided with a second sliding block 18, one side of the second sliding block 18 is fixedly connected with a scraping plate 20, one side of the scraping plate 20 away from the second sliding block 18 is provided with an inclined surface 21, the fixed box 9 is provided with a second driving mechanism, the second driving mechanism is in transmission connection with the second sliding block 18, the inner wall of the bottom of the fixed box 9 is provided with a through groove, the through groove is internally provided with a sealing component, the trap lamp 10 is an existing mechanism and is not described in detail; during the use, at first the manual work opens trap lamp 10, lure the pest to solid fixed ring 5 through the phototactic, can drive fixed section of thick bamboo 11 downwardly moving through cylinder 8, thereby can promote the pest in the solid fixed ring 5 to solid fixed box 9 in, can drive first slider 14 through first actuating mechanism and remove, first slider 14 removes and can drive electric wire netting board 16 and remove, make the pest can contact with electric wire netting board 16, utilize the electric current to accomplish and catch, when electric wire netting board 16 remove to contact with scraper blade 20's lateral wall can, can drive second slider 18 through the second actuating mechanism and remove, second slider 18 removes and can drive scraper blade 20 vertical movement, thereby can scrape down the pest on the electric wire netting board 16, can open the logical groove of solid fixed box 9 through seal assembly, then the pest can drop out the solid fixed box 9 through the logical groove, in this process, in the scale planting of pomegranate, can fully contact with electric wire netting board 16 and catch up, thereby improve electric wire netting board 16's utilization ratio and also need the pest can be removed through scraper blade 20 on the whole and the side wall, the utility model device is also can be avoided, the practicality is improved, the efficiency is improved, and the device is more simple is convenient.
In this embodiment, preferably, the first driving mechanism includes a first motor 12, the first motor 12 is fixedly connected with a side wall of the fixed box 9 through a fixing frame 13, an output end of the first motor 12 penetrates through an inner wall of one side of the fixed box 9, and the output end of the first motor 12 is fixedly connected with a first screw 15, one side, far away from the first motor 12, of the first screw 15 is rotationally connected with an inner wall of one of the first sliding grooves, the first screw 15 penetrates through a first sliding block 14 in the first sliding groove, and the first screw 15 is in threaded connection with the first sliding block 14; the first motor 12 is started to drive the first screw rod 15 to rotate, and the first screw rod 15 rotates to drive one of the first sliding blocks 14 to move, and the first sliding block 14 moves to drive the power grid plate 16 and the other first sliding block 14 to move.
In this embodiment, preferably, the second driving mechanism includes a second motor 17, the second motor 17 is fixedly connected with the top of the fixed box 9, an output end of the second motor 17 penetrates through an inner wall of the top of the fixed box 9, and an output end of the second motor 17 is fixedly connected with a second screw 19, a bottom end of the second screw 19 is rotatably connected with a bottom wall of the second chute, the second screw 19 penetrates through the second slider 18, and the second screw 19 is in threaded connection with the second slider 18; the second motor 17 is started to drive the second screw 19 to rotate, the second screw 19 rotates to drive the second slide block 18 to move, and the second slide block 18 moves to drive the scraping plate 20 to move.
In this embodiment, preferably, the fixing assembly includes a bolt 26, the bolt 26 penetrates through a side wall of the connecting ring 3, the bolt 26 is in threaded connection with the connecting ring 3, a plurality of threaded holes are formed in a side wall of the connecting cylinder 2, one end of the bolt 26, which is close to the connecting rod 4, extends into one of the threaded holes, and a knob 27 is fixedly connected to the other end of the bolt 26; when the height of the trap lamp 10 needs to be adjusted, the bolt 26 can be driven to rotate through the rotary knob 27, so that one end of the bolt 26 is separated from the threaded hole, then the connecting ring 3 can be moved to drive the trap lamp 10 to move, and after the trap lamp 10 moves to a proper position, one end of the trap lamp 10 stretches into one of the threaded holes again through the rotary bolt 26, and the connecting ring 3 can be fixed.
In this embodiment, preferably, the sealing assembly includes a sealing plate 22, the sealing plate 22 is slidably mounted in the through groove, a first magnetic sheet 23 is fixedly connected to one side of the sealing plate 22, a second magnetic sheet 24 is fixedly connected to an inner side wall of the through groove, the first magnetic sheet 23 and the second magnetic sheet 24 magnetically attract each other, and a grip 25 is fixedly connected to the other side of the sealing plate 22; the sealing plate 22 can be driven to move by pulling the handle 25, so that the through groove on the fixed box 9 can be opened, the sealing plate 22 can be driven to move reversely by pushing the handle 25, and the sealing plate 22 can seal the through groove by magnetic attraction of the first magnetic sheet 23 and the second magnetic sheet 24.
In this embodiment, preferably, a plurality of universal wheels 28 are fixedly installed at the bottom of the base 1; the entire device can be moved by the universal wheel 28.
Working principle: when in use, firstly, the trap lamp 10 is manually started, pests are attracted into the fixed ring 5 through phototaxis, the fixed cylinder 11 can be driven to move downwards through the air cylinder 8, so that the pests in the fixed ring 5 can be pushed into the fixed box 9, the first motor 12 is started to drive the first screw rod 15 to rotate, the first screw rod 15 rotates to drive one of the first sliding blocks 14 to move, the first slide block 14 can move to drive the power grid plate 16 and the other first slide block 14 to move, so that pests can contact with the power grid plate 16, and the pests can be killed by using current, when the power grid plate 16 moves to be in contact with the side wall of the scraper 20, the second motor 17 is started to drive the second screw 19 to rotate, the second screw 19 rotates to drive the second slide block 18 to move, the second slide block 18 moves to drive the scraper 20 to move vertically, so that pests on the electric screen plate 16 can be scraped off, the sealing plate 22 can be driven to move by pulling the handle 25, the through groove on the fixed box 9 can be opened, then the pests can drop out of the fixed box 9 through the through grooves, the sealing plate 22 can be driven to move reversely by pushing the handle 25, the sealing plate 22 can seal the through groove by the magnetic attraction of the first magnetic sheet 23 and the second magnetic sheet 24, and in the process, in the large-scale planting of the pomegranates, the air cylinder 8 drives the fixed cylinder 11 to move downwards, so that pests can fully contact with the electric screen plate 16 to kill the pests, thereby improving the utilization rate of the electric screen plate 16, after the pests are killed, the pests on the grid plate 16 can be scraped by the scraper 20, avoiding the need for manual cleaning, meanwhile, the whole structure is simpler, the use is very convenient, and the practicability of the device is improved.
